    Spotify, a music streaming company, has attracted significant criticism since its 2008 launch, [1] mainly over artist compensation. Unlike physical sales or downloads, which pay artists a fixed price per song or album sold, Spotify pays royalties based on the artist's "market share"—the number of streams for their songs as a proportion of total songs streamed on the service.

    In June 2022, Spotify acquired Sonantic, a synthetic voice and video developer. [105] In July 2022, Spotify acquired Heardle, a Wordle-inspired music trivia game, for an undisclosed amount; [106] [107] Heardle was shut down in May 2023. [108] In October 2022, Spotify acquired the Dublin-based content moderation startup, Kinzen. [109]
